Thu Sep 12 09:36:00 UTC 2024: ## Miss Manners Offers Etiquette Advice on Awkward Conversations, Retirement Apparel, and Lost Friends

**Kansas City, MO** – The ever-helpful Miss Manners tackled a range of etiquette dilemmas this week, addressing issues from awkward conversations to retirement apparel and lost friendships.

One reader sought advice on a gregarious friend who often interrupts conversations with service personnel, leaving the reader feeling uncomfortable and put on the spot. Miss Manners advises a firm but polite response, emphasizing the lack of need for the friend to involve the service person in personal matters.

Another reader asked whether it’s appropriate to continue wearing work-branded clothing after retirement. Miss Manners assures the reader that company-issued items are not akin to military uniforms and can be worn into retirement without concern.

Finally, a reader grappled with the awkward situation of noticing a former college roommate’s husband absent from her online family photos. Miss Manners advises against direct inquiries, suggesting patience and the possibility of a natural reconnection that will reveal the situation in due time.
